  • Patent number: 5967864
    Abstract: A jet propulsion system for watercraft employs twin impellers contained within a common housing assembly. The housing assembly defines an intake duct that delivers water from a single water inlet opening to impellers supported within the housing. The inlet opining can be positioned centrally on the watercraft to avoid drawing air in during abrupt maneuvering. A dividing wall extends from a location forward of the impellers into the water inlet duct to divide the flow of water well upstream of the impellers. The dividing wall is configured to reduce cross-effects caused of the counter-rotating impellers in the water flow upstream of the impellers without requiring any substantial change in direction of the water flow from the water inlet opening to the impellers.
